Review follow-up for the dropped tool-call recovery (#69630): the re-prompt pair was tagged _dropped_toolcall_nudge, but that marker was not part of the ephemeral-scaffolding contract. _persist_session / _flush_messages_to_session_db would therefore write the synthetic 'issue the actual tool call now' user message (and the narration-only interim assistant turn) as real transcript rows — a resumed session could replay the internal retry instruction as user-authored context and prompt unsolicited tool use. - Add _dropped_toolcall_nudge to _EPHEMERAL_SCAFFOLDING_FLAGS (run_agent.py) so both SQLite and JSON persistence skip the pair. - Add it to _SYNTHETIC_USER_FLAGS (conversation_compression.py) so the compressor never treats the nudge as human intent. - Flag the interim assistant half of the pair too, and include the marker in the finalization scaffolding pop so a genuine turn end strips the pair from the live transcript (mirrors the _empty_recovery_synthetic pattern). - Regression tests: flagged messages classify as ephemeral, the returned transcript contains no scaffolding, and the turn tail stays on the real assistant answer.

"""Regression tests for dropped tool-call recovery.
|
|
|
|
Some providers (observed: claude-opus-4.8 / claude-sonnet-4.5 on GitHub
|
|
Copilot, ~2026-07) return ``finish_reason="tool_calls"`` while the parsed
|
|
``tool_calls`` array is empty — the model signalled it wanted to act but the
|
|
payload shipped no call. Before the fix, the conversation loop took the
|
|
no-tool-calls ``else`` branch, treated the turn's narration as the final
|
|
answer, and exited with the task unstarted. On an unattended multi-step job
|
|
(e.g. a scheduled PR reviewer) this silently did nothing.
|
|
|
|
The fix keys on the provider contract violation itself
|
|
(``finish_reason == "tool_calls"`` with zero ``tool_calls``) and re-prompts,
|
|
bounded to 3 consecutive stalls, with the budget resetting after any
|
|
successful tool round so it guards each stall rather than the whole run. A
|
|
genuine ``finish_reason="stop"`` text turn is unaffected.
|
|
"""
